Kurama, the Nine Tailed-Beast

Kurama is a fox with red-orange fur and red eyes, but it possesses the upper body structure of a human. When Minato Namikaze, the Fourth Hokage, sealed half of it within Naruto, it shrunk, but now it is still a massive beast, being taller than Gyuki. When Naruto separated Kurama from its chakra, its entire body became skeletal, but it later regained its healthy look after consuming a certain amount of Naruto's chakra while he was using its own. This is how Kurama looks like. Kurama is a mocking and shrewd individual, along with a somewhat twisted sense of humor. It is also very prideful, as it was easily provoked by Madara intentionally criticized before he enslaved it, and believes that a Tailed Beast's strength is measured by how many tails it has, which earned the fox nothing but disapproval from its brethren, especially Shukaku. However, it is shown that Kurama deeply cares about the Sage of Six Paths, viewing him with great respect and even shed tears after the Sage had imparted his final words to them. Having intense hatred and distrust against humans, Kurama plotted to use Naruto's dependence on its power to gain control over him and eventually break free from the seal, before it was bested in combat and stripped of most of its chakra. However, Kurama's attitude towards Naruto soon began to change during the Fourth Shinobi World War, when the young shinobi told the fox that he hoped to resolve its hatred someday. Despite Kurama reproaching him for such a claim, the fox nevertheless had developed a level of respect for Naruto and his determination, even noting that he was different that other humans it had previously encountered, eventually allowing Naruto to use the Nine-Tails chakra mode without consequence. Later, as Naruto told Son Goku of his desire to save all the Tailed-Beasts and become friends with Kurama, the fox-having witnessed all of the challenges and endeavors Naruto had in his life-silently told the young shinobi that if he truly intended to help them, he would have to prove it through his actions. When Naruto successfully freed Son Goku from Obito, the main antagonist of the series, Kurama finally became convinced of Naruto's word and offered to meld its chakra with his as a coalition, to which then Naruto removed the seal that restrained it and happily acknowledged the fox as his team-mate from Konoha. Within that short space of time, the two had begun to trust each other, even to the point where Naruto would allow Kurama to take control of his body without worry, and switch back without hesitation. Kurama later admitted that it had the utmost faith in Naruto being able to defeat Obito and to carry on the legacy Minato and Jiraiya had left him, which also means that it no longer holds a grudge against Minato for sealing it inside Naruto. Kurama is also shown to be more caring about its comrades now as it put itself in harm's way to save B and Gyuki and even expressed concern for Naruto managing so many chakra cloaks at once. Although Kurama has no longer an interest in getting outside of Naruto, it is still bothered when Naruto resorts to using any power than its own. Kurama is also shown to have a more comical side to it when it argued with Naruto about each other's stubbornness. 

At one point during the time of the formation of the shinobi villages, the Gold and Silver brothers of Kumogakure were assigned to capture Kurama, but were both swallowed whole by the fox. However, the two brothers managed to survive and gain some of its power by eating the flesh of its stomach for two weeks, forcing Kurama to regurgitate them. After that event, Madara Uchiha defected from Konoha and used his sharingan to control and use Kurama to help and fight against the First Hokage, Hashirama Senju, in order to exact his revenge, but Hashirama defeated Kurama and Madara, and captured the Nine-Tails. Some time after the battle, Hashirama deemed Kurama too dangerous to be allowed to to walk free, therefore Mito Uzumaki, Hashirama's wife, sealed Kurama in her, becoming its first jinchuriki. Over the period of the first two Shinobi World Wars, Mito kept Kurama at bay except for one occasion when the seal had weakened as she was going through childbirth. Towards the end of her life, Mito passed on the status and responsibility to another member of her clan, Kushina Uzumaki, who later became the wife of the Fourth Hokage, Minato Namikaze. Although Kushina was terrified with the responsibility of containing Kurama, Mito assured her successor that the fox's hatred was powerless against her love. 

12 years before the start of the series, after the end of the Third Shinobi World War, the Third Hokage and his wife made preparations to ensure that Kurama would remain sealed within Kushina as she gave birth to Naruto. However, despite keeping her childbirth a secret, a masked man discovered Kushina's location, killing her escorts and managing to break the seal, seizing control of Kurama. Since Kushina survived the extraction, Obito tried to have Kurama kill Kushina before Minato got her and their son to safety. Soon afterwards, Kurama was summoned to the village by Obito to cause destruction. While Kurama was rampaging in the village and decimating the shinobi forces tried to repel it, Minato managed to place a Contract Seal on Obito during their fight to free the fox from Obito's control. Despite that, Kurama still harbored a deep hatred for Konoha for viewing it as nothing but a mindless beast and sealing it away for decades and resolved to destroy the village without orders from Obito. Before Kurama could eradicate Konoha from the face of the world, Minato summoned Gamabunta, a giant toad from Mount Myoboku, on top of the fox, and quickly teleporting it to Kushina and Naruto's location, while letting its Tailed Beast Ball detonate away from the village. Afterwards, Kushina used her chakra chains to subdue Kurama, planning to seal it back inside her before she dies. However, Minato knowing that Kurama would revive without a host, and how a great a threat Obito is, came up with a plan to give Naruto a means of combat Obito in the future when he decides to attack again. Since it's chakra was to huge to be sealed within an infant like Naruto, Minato first used the Dead Demon Consuming Seal to separate and seal the Yin half of it with him and the Yang half within Naruto. Kurama attempted to stop the process by killing Naruto while Kushina was weakened, but both the parents sacrificed themselves to protect their newborn and complete the sealing, with the fox cursing the pair during its last moments of freedom. Later, upon awakening within Naruto's subconscious, and learning the nature of the seal, Kurama quickly realized the situation behind Minato's intention. However, it calmly, decided to wait and weaken the seal through the cracks of its formation with its chakra, determined to influence Naruto as much as it can to use its power.

Gyuki, the Eight Tailed-Beast

Gyuki looks like a bull with the body of an octopus and it has four horns on its head. The lower left part of his horns were permanently sliced off in a battle with the Third Raikage, A, and the right horns were destroyed by its own Tailed-Beast Ball. It also has straight teeth, one of which was also blown off when its Tailed-Beast Ball backfired. It has a muscular upper-body structure, with a hunched back similar to an American bison, arms with spiked protrusions on the elbows, and hands with opposable thumbs like a human. It has no hind-legs, but its lower half is made up of the eight tails which are like tentacles of an octopus, and put all these together, you get this.  Gyuki is characterized as a tough and serious individual, and in addition, Gyuki is shown to have good analytic skills. With regards to its relationships with the other Tailed-Beasts, Gyuki mentioned that it and its brethren detested Kurama for its habit of ranking their strength by the number of tails they have. In the past, Gyuki was infamous in Kumogakure for going on a rampage when its jinchuriki would lose control of it. This was mainly due to its hatred towards humans for oppressing it and sealing it. Gyuki kept on being that way until it was sealed in B, who later changed it after he beat it in a one-on-one combat. Since then, Gyuki's relationship with B became for relaxed, with B sitting on the muzzle while talking to Gyuki leisurely. B sometimes tends to annoy Gyuki by comical effect, as its no-nonsense demeanor often contrasts with B's tendency to goof off whenever he wants to. Gyuki fell into the possession of Kumogakure, however, its ferocity was so great that none of its former jinchuriki could control it. They would lose control, and Gyuki would go on a rampage and destroy the village, requiring the Third Raikage to form a special coalition to subdue it. During one of its rampages, the Third fought Gyuki alone allowing his comrades to escape. During this encounter, the Third managed to cut off all the tails, but both him and Gyuki collapsed with their techniques before they could finish the battle. At some point in the past, one Kumogakure ninja tried to mimic what the Gold and Silver brothers did with Kurama, the Nine Tailed-Beast y eating one of Gyuki's tentacles, but the person then died.

Chomei, the Seven Tailed-Beast

Chomei was a Tailed-Beast that resembled a rhinoceros beetle and had six of its seven tails resembling green insect wings, along with the seventh tail, all growing from the end of the abdomen. Put all this together and looks like this. The stem of the tails are green but the wings are orange. Its eyes seem to be covered by a helmet-like skull, from inside of which, an orange glow can be seen. It also has spike protrusions on its shoulders and a row of slits on each shoulder, and six legs of three on each side. The legs are also covered in blue armor, with the exception at extreme ends which are green in color. During the last remaining days of the Sage of Six Paths, Chomei was still in its larval stage of development but still had its tails. Chomei had a happy and go-lucky personality - which it seemingly shares with its jinchuriki when it introduced itself to Naruto, referring it to itself as 'Lucky Seven Chomei', which might be an allusion due to the fact that it has seven tails and the number seven having long been seen as a lucky as well as happy number. As a Tailed-Beast, Chomei possesses massive amounts of chakra. It has the ability to fly and uses a variety of insect-based techniques. Chomei was in possession of Takigakure and the Land it is in is unknown.

Saiken, the Six Tailed-Beast

Saiken resembles a large, white bipedal slug with stubby arms and feet and looks like this. It has two prominent optical tentacles, eyes, and hole-like openings as a mouth. Saiken's entire body is covered in a slimy substance. Saiken fell into the hands of Kirigakure, the Land of Water and sealed into Utakata. It was revealed that at some point before its appearance, Utakata's master, Harusame, tried and failed to extract Saiken from Utakata intending to save his student from being a living weapon for the village. Utakata, however, having not heard what his master said to him, later came under the assumption after the incident that his master tried to kill him. This failed removal resulted in Utakata transforming into Saiken and killed Harusame. Like all the other Tailed-Beasts, Saiken has a lot of chakra. Saiken is able to emit corrosive substances that are extremely dangerous on contact in the form of a liquid or gas, which was able to burn through the skin of another Tailed-Beast, such as Gyuki.

Kokuo, the Five Tailed-Beast

Kokuo was a quiet and reserved individual. Kokuo looks like a white horse, but with a dolphin's head and Five Tails. If you can't picture it, here is the image. It has two pointed long horns and two shorter horns in the front. The end of its horns, hooves and tails are light brown. It also has red markings under its dark blue-green eyes. Like all the other Tailed-Beasts it has a large amount of chakra. Kokuo uses its horns in battle, and it has shown ramming-force to even injure Gyuki, the Eight Tails, and knock it a considerable distance. Kokuo fell into the possession of Iwagakure, and they also have Son Gokuu, the Four Tails. Kokuo's jinchuriki, Han, was the tallest physically and is easily a head taller than Gyuki's jinchuriki, A. Han seemed to loathe humanity, due to being neglected and hated by his village. The Akatsuki, a mysterious group of ninjas, captured and sealed Kokuo before the beginning of Naruto Shippuden.

Son Gokuu, the Four Tailed-Beast

Son Gokuu was a Tailed-Beast that belonged to Iwagakure, Land of Earth. Even though Son Gokuu looks like a gorilla, he is actually a red-furred monkey with green skin. It has spike-like protrusions along its tails, elongated blunt fangs and two long horns curving upwards on its forehead like a a crown. In its mouth, Son has a big, round opening from where it spits lava, and it doesn't seem to have a tongue. If you put all this together, it looks like this. The nature-elements Son Gokuu uses are fire, earth and has a kekkai genkai called Lava release. It is used when you are combining both fire and earth to the best ratio possible. Roshi, the jinchuriki of Son Gokuu, was able to use the kekkai genkai. Son Gokuu used to hate humans because they enslaved it and also believed that apes are smarter than humans. Whenever he is talking about the Sage of Six Paths, he shows him great respect. It also has a liking to Naruto Uzumaki, as it was moved by his actions for truly trying to save it in a war and gave him some of its chakra before it was sealed. Son Gokuu has a high amount of respect for those who respect the Tailed-Beasts.

Isobu, the Three-Tailed Beast

Isobu is a gigantic sea-serpent that was sealed into Yagura, the Forth Mizukage, and like all the other Tailed-Beasts, it has a large amount of chakra. Isobu's appearance is somewhat of a large turtle with a crab-shell and three shrimp-like tails. It is always shown that it's right-eye is always closed, probably from an injury, but it is actually unknown from when it occurred. Isobu's abilities include that it can create corals and it can swim at very high speeds. Isobu has also been shown to roll into a ball to attack its opponents, making it an advantage for the Tailed-Beast because then, it could use its spikes to severely damage the opponent. Its tough skin and shell provides additional defense, allowing it to withstand nearly all forms of attacks. In the anime, Isobu's abilities were greatly enhanced, allowing it to create shock waves to repel attacks and produce large tidal waves that spread in all directions. The only known jinchuriki known for Isobu is a Konohagakure ninja, Rin Nohara, and the Fourth Mizukage, Yagura.
